What a General Contractor Actually Does
A Colorado general contractors team is responsible for managing the complete building procedure, which typically consists of:
Building a realistic extent of job and construction timetable
Pulling licenses (or collaborating them) and managing assessments
Hiring and taking care of subcontractors (electrical, plumbing, framing, concrete, HVAC, and so on).
Buying materials, collaborating deliveries, and reducing downtime.
Ensuring jobsite security and tidy operations.
Tracking budget plan, adjustment orders, and documentation.
Completing strike listings and handing off warranties and bargain papers.
Numerous homeowners and homeowner presume they're "spending for labor," however the actual value of the most effective Colorado Construction Companies is job management: stopping errors, keeping profession sychronisation tight, and generating a resilient build that passes inspection the very first time.
Colorado and Denver: Local Variables That Issue.
Construction is constantly local. Even solid national finest practices have to be adjusted to the facts of climate, codes, labor accessibility, and allowing timelines.
In Colorado, take into consideration project factors like:.
Snow lots and freeze/thaw cycles: Outside surfaces, roof details, and drain design issue greater than individuals expect.
Wildfire threat in some regions: Materials and defensible-space preparation can impact bids and specifications.
Hail storm direct exposure: Roofing and outside products may be selected for influence resistance.
Dry air + strong sun: UV exposure and low moisture impact healing, sealants, and exterior finishes.
Allowing and evaluations: Timelines can vary significantly by jurisdiction, even within the city.
The very best Denver construction companies will proactively speak about these facts and build them into schedule expectations-- instead of blaming "unexpected delays" after the fact.

What to Look for When Comparing Bids.
A specialist proposal comparison has to do with range clarity-- not just complete cost. When you ask for quotes from Colorado general contractors (or specifically Denver general contractors), ensure each contractor is valuing the exact same point.
A strong proposal needs to include:.
A clear range of job (what's included and excluded).
Allowances (cabinets, ceramic tile, fixtures, and so on) with practical amounts.
Assumptions (website problems, hours, gain access to, utility shutoffs).
Set up estimate (start day, milestones, conclusion home window).
Payment terms and attract schedule.
Adjustment order procedure and labor rates (if suitable).
Insurance information and licensing details.
Service warranty terms and closeout plan.
If one bid is much lower than the others, it typically suggests something is missing out on-- not enough allowances, omitted products, reduced prep work, or unrealistically low labor presumptions. The most trustworthy Colorado Construction Companies will certainly discuss their rates reasoning and flag dangers up front.

Contracts and Change Orders: Where Projects Win or Lose.
Building and construction projects hardly ever go flawlessly. The difference is whether your agreement and procedure can take care of truth without conflict.
A specialist agreement should cover:.
Thorough extent (drawings/specs plus check here composed inclusions/exclusions).
Clear start/finish expectations (or a minimum of milestones).
Settlement timetable connected to progress, not approximate dates.
Adjustment order guidelines (pricing, approvals, timelines).
Dispute resolution language (ideally with a sensible process).
Warranty terms and what spaces coverage.
Adjustment orders are normal. What you desire is a specialist that:.
Determines changes early.
Rates them transparently.
Files approvals prior to beginning extra work.
Explains arrange impacts plainly.
This is where top-tier Denver general contractors stand apart-- because they stop "surprise billings" and keep the job foreseeable.
Questions to Ask Before Hiring.
Make use of these concerns to promptly different solid home builders from high-risk ones:.
What's your current work, and that will manage my project everyday?
Just how do you construct your routine, and just how frequently do you update it?
Just how do you take care of delays triggered by inspections, weather condition, or backordered products?
What's included in your bid that contractors commonly miss?
Just how do you deal with choices and allocations so prices do not spiral?
What does your warranty cover, and how do guarantee demands function?
Can you stroll me with your adjustment order process detailed?
If a contractor is vague, prideful, or excessively positive without specifics, that's an indicator to maintain looking.
